Wicked Ways

Wicked Ways is a transformation game written in the DayDreamer engine by Hiccup.

You sigh as you return home to your cave from the meeting with the witch coven. Going into those meetings was like walking into a viper's nest. Everyone is constantly trying to gain an advantage.

The meeting was called to discuss the severe royalty overpopulation crisis. Things have gotten so bad that 5 out of every 10 people in the world are a member of a royal family. There are so many kingdoms that the population of commoners is spread very thin. With very few commoners to do work in each kingdom, the world's economy is falling apart.

The elders of the witch coven finally decided that they couldn't ignore the problem any longer. Cursing a member of royalty has always been a status symbol among wicked witches. However, the cursing of royalty has always been tightly regulated by the elders of the witch coven. But not anymore, the elders have declared open cursing season on all royalty.

This is your chance to make a name for yourself!

Review by zippy

Version reviewed: 1.0 on 01/27/2013


I really liked this one.  It had a unique structure and premise, and was really well executed.

It felt a little bit "grindy" in places, but overall, the pacing was really good.  Usually by the time I'd tried out all of my spells, it was time to move on anyway.  The lust demons were an interesting addition - I would NOT want to play this without quicksaves, but since you can turn them off, I can't complain about them TOO much, and they were kind of fun WITH quick saves.
